• For Windows Vista or Windows 7 client computers (ADMX file)
Under Computer Configuration, click Administrative Templates ➙ Lenovo ThinkVantage
Components ➙ Power Manager for Vista/7 ➙ Battery Maintenance.
This table provides detailed information about each policy setting.
Table 4. Battery Maintenance
Policy settings
Description
Battery charge thresholds
Specifies the battery charge thresholds.
This policy applied to normal batteries only.
Possible charge thresholds include:
• Always fully charge (Start when below 96%; stop at
100%)
• Optimize for battery lifespan (automatically change for
me)
Note: If you select this option, the Notify me when
thresholds change setting is available for selection.
• Custom
Note: If you select this option, the value in the Stop
charging at spinbox must be set at least 4% above
the value of the Start charging when below spinbox.
Otherwise, you will deploy the Always fully charge
(Start when below 96%; stop at 100%) setting to the
client computers.
Battery charge modes
Specifies the battery charge modes.
This policy applies to dual mode batteries only.
Possible charge modes include:
• Always fully charge (Start when below 96%; stop at
100%)
• Optimize for battery lifespan (automatically change for
me)
Note: If you select this option, the Notify me when
thresholds change setting is available for selection.
• Custom
Note: If you select this option, the value in the Stop
charging at spinbox must be set at least 4% above
the value of the Start charging when below spinbox.
Otherwise, you will deploy the Always fully charge
(Start when below 96%; stop at 100%) setting to the
client computers.
Battery firmware update automatic check
Automatically check for battery firmware updates, and
update Last checked date after a check.
Configurable options include:
• Not configured
• Enabled
